Step 1: Define Your Vision with Simple Inputs

The journey begins by telling Sloyd what you want to create. Instead of sculpting every detail, you provide high-level descriptions or select from a library of base models and templates. Think of it like sketching an idea rather than drawing every line perfectly. For instance, you might specify “a medieval sword,” “a stylized tree,” or “a modern chair.” This initial input guides the AI, setting the foundation for your desired 3D asset. It’s about communicating your concept in an intuitive way.

 

Step 2: AI Generates and Customizes

Once your initial vision is set, Sloyd’s AI springs into action, generating a preliminary 3D model based on your input. This isn’t a static process; the platform often provides a range of customization options. You can typically use sliders, toggles, or predefined styles to refine the model’s appearance, shape, and details. Want a thicker sword blade or a different leaf density for your tree? These adjustments are often made with simple controls, allowing for quick experimentation and iteration.

 

Step 3: Iterate and Refine with Ease

One of Sloyd’s core strengths lies in its ability to facilitate rapid iteration. You can quickly generate variations, experiment with different aesthetics, or make significant changes to your model without starting over. This iterative process is crucial for creative exploration, allowing you to fine-tune designs, test different looks, and ensure the asset perfectly fits your project’s needs. It transforms the often-slow refinement stage into a dynamic and responsive experience, fostering creativity.

 

Step 4: Prepare for Integration and Export

After you’re happy with your 3D model, Sloyd helps prepare it for its final destination. The platform aims to generate assets that are optimized for various uses, whether for game engines, AR/VR applications, or rendering. This often includes features like clean topology, proper UV mapping, and efficient mesh structures, which are traditionally complex manual tasks. Finally, you can typically export your finished model in common 3D file formats, ready to be integrated seamlessly into your chosen software or project.

Sloyd FAQs

What is Sloyd used for?

Sloyd is primarily used for the rapid generation of 3D models and assets. Its applications span various creative fields, including game development for quickly prototyping environments and characters, augmented reality (AR) and virtual reality (VR) experiences, product visualization, architectural pre-visualization, and educational content creation. It helps users create a wide range of objects, from everyday items to fantastical elements, all optimized for integration into different projects.

Sloyd operates by taking simple user inputs, such as text descriptions or selections from base templates, to generate initial 3D models. Its AI then allows for extensive customization through user-friendly controls like sliders and toggles, enabling quick refinement of shape, style, and details. This iterative process lets users experiment and fine-tune their designs before exporting the optimized 3D model in standard file formats, ready for integration into their chosen software or engine.
